Construction Site Security UK

Construction sites are open by nature. Fences move. Access points change. Materials arrive, sit exposed, then disappear overnight. That reality makes construction site security UK a practical necessity, not a box-ticking exercise.

What’s really at risk isn’t just equipment. It’s timelines, insurance cover, and health and safety compliance. One break-in can stall a build for days while damage is assessed and replacements are sourced. In some cases, it brings unwanted scrutiny from insurers or regulators.

UK construction sites face specific pressures. High scrap value materials. Expensive plant machinery. Long periods of inactivity after hours. And sites that look quiet but aren’t finished. Key Risks We Secure Against

Theft Of Tools, Plants, And Materials

Copper, fuel, tools, and machinery are targeted fast. Losses hit budgets and cause delays that ripple across the entire project.

Unauthorised Access And Trespass

Open perimeters attract curiosity, theft, and risk. Unchecked access creates safety issues and legal exposure for site owners.

Vandalism And Deliberate Damage

Empty sites invite damage after hours. Broken fencing, graffiti, and sabotage slow progress and increase repair costs.

Health And Safety Breaches After Hours

Unsupervised access leads to accidents. Injuries on inactive sites still fall with the principal contractor.

Project Delays Caused By Security Incidents

Missed deliveries, damaged equipment, or investigations can knock schedules off course when momentum matters most.

How Our Construction Security Works

Construction security only works when it changes as the site changes. Early groundworks look nothing like fit-out stages, and coverage shouldn’t stay static.

Cardinal begins with a risk assessment based on the current phase of the build. Groundworks may need perimeter focus. Structural stages demand tighter access control. Fit-out often brings higher-value materials and more foot traffic. Security adapts at each stage.

Officers are briefed on site rules, induction requirements, and reporting lines. Visibility is deliberate. Presence matters. Clear patrol patterns and access checks reduce opportunistic theft and discourage unauthorised entry.

Incidents are logged properly, not buried. Escalation is clear, and site managers know who to contact and when. Officers work alongside contractors, not against them. That cooperation keeps sites moving without unnecessary friction.

All coverage is delivered by SIA-licensed officers who understand construction environments and the pressures that come with them.

Construction Security Services

Manned Guarding

Visible officers managing access points, monitoring deliveries, keeping accurate logbooks, and acting as a constant deterrent on active construction sites where control matters most.

K9 Security

Dog units provide a strong deterrent on large or high-risk sites, especially overnight. Ideal for wide perimeters, remote locations, and projects with repeated intrusion attempts.

Mobile Patrols

Cost-effective patrols for lower-risk sites or multiple locations. Randomised checks reduce predictability while maintaining a visible security presence outside normal working hours.
